The most useful supplement list for a woman in her 60s isn’t built from a marketing catalog. It’s built from data on what older women actually run short of, plus a few absorption realities that change around this decade of life.
The CDC’s National Health and Nutrition Examination Survey gives us a fairly precise picture of where the gaps are. Women 60 and older fall below the Estimated Average Requirement for vitamin D (about 95% of the cohort), magnesium (about 68%), and vitamin E (about 84%), and a meaningful slice are short on B12 absorption capacity even when their intake looks adequate on paper. As registered dietitian Samantha DeVito, M.S., RD, CDN, puts it: “When people think of vitamin D, they often think of bones, but it’s just as important for muscles. That means better balance, increased strength and fewer falls, which is critical as we age.”
The same eight items keep coming up across very different patients with adults 60 and up. Not because they’re trendy. Because they map to documented absorption shifts and dietary gaps that show up in this age group with surprising consistency.
The framework, in one line: Address absorption first (B12, D3, K2 with fat), close the documented dietary gaps next (magnesium, omega-3), and only then add the supplements that depend on individual lab work (calcium, CoQ10 if you’re on a statin, probiotics if your gut has been disrupted).
How This List Was Built
Three filters. First, the supplement has to address a deficit that NHANES or a comparable population dataset confirms exists in women 60+. Second, the trial evidence has to show benefit at the doses actually sold, not at pharmacological doses you’d never reach over the counter. Third, the safety profile has to be reasonable for someone who’s likely already on at least one prescription medication — drug interactions are a real consideration at this stage of life, and a supplement that creates them is a supplement that costs more than it gives.
Anything that didn’t clear all three filters is off the list. Collagen, biotin, ashwagandha, turmeric — all reasonable for specific situations, none broadly indicated for women in their 60s as a category. This list is the broad-indication eight.
Supplement Forms That Actually Matter at This Age
Before getting into the eight, a quick reference table on form factor — because for most of the supplements on this list, the form chosen at the shelf does more for absorption than the dose chosen at home.
| Nutrient | Form to choose | Form to avoid | Why the difference matters |
|---|---|---|---|
| Vitamin D | D3 (cholecalciferol) | D2 (ergocalciferol) | D3 raises serum 25-OH-D more efficiently per IU |
| Vitamin B12 | Methylcobalamin | Cyanocobalamin | Skips the conversion step the body does less efficiently after 60 |
| Magnesium | Glycinate or citrate | Oxide | Bioavailable; oxide is poorly absorbed and laxative at any meaningful dose |
| Calcium | Citrate | Carbonate (if gastric acid is reduced) | Citrate absorbs without needing stomach acid; carbonate doesn’t if you’re on a PPI |
| Vitamin K2 | MK-7 (menaquinone-7) | K1 alone | MK-7 has the longer half-life and the bone + cardiovascular trial data |
| Omega-3 | EPA + DHA totals on the panel | Total “fish oil” mg only | “Fish oil mg” lumps in other fats; the EPA + DHA totals are what the trials dosed |
| CoQ10 | Ubiquinol | Ubiquinone | The conversion from ubiquinone to ubiquinol declines with age |
1. Vitamin D3 (Cholecalciferol)
If only one supplement makes the cut, it’s this one. About 95% of women 60 and over fall below the Estimated Average Requirement for vitamin D. Registered dietitian Avery Zenker, RD, lays out why that matters so much for this group:
“Vitamin D helps your body absorb and use calcium to keep bones strong. When levels are too low for too long, bones can weaken, increasing the risk of osteoporosis. Osteoporosis is more common in postmenopausal women than in any other population, but adequate vitamin D intake can help reduce your risk.”
There’s a hormonal layer to it too. “After 60, estrogen declines and the body makes less vitamin D, creating a ‘double hit’ to hormone balance,” says registered dietitian Patricia Bannan, M.S., RDN — which is part of why food-only intake rarely hits the threshold linked to bone, immune, and muscle outcomes at this age.
The dose most clinical guidelines now point to for older women is 1,000–2,000 IU per day of D3 (not D2), taken with the fattiest meal of the day to drive absorption. Some women with documented deficiency need 4,000 IU under physician supervision. Above 4,000 IU without lab monitoring is a place to be careful — vitamin D toxicity is rare but real. Pair it with K2 (further down this list) and the fat-soluble math improves further.

2. Vitamin B12 (Methylcobalamin)
This is the supplement on this list that I most often see overlooked. The reason isn’t that women in their 60s eat less B12. It’s that around this decade, gastric acid production drops, and B12 absorption depends on that acid to liberate B12 from food protein. According to geriatrician Dr. Lindsey Yourman, MD, of UC San Diego, older adults can be especially susceptible to B12 deficiency because aging often runs concurrently with decreased absorption of the vitamin. Add the proton-pump inhibitors many older women take for reflux, and absorption can drop dramatically even at normal intake.
The stakes aren’t subtle. “If left untreated, vitamin B12 deficiency can lead to anemia, nerve damage and more,” says Anna Taylor, RD, LD, a registered dietitian at the Cleveland Clinic — and the catch is that blood B12 can sit at the low end of “normal” while functional markers (methylmalonic acid, homocysteine) are elevated. That gap matters because B12 deficiency at this stage can present as memory complaints, balance problems, and fatigue that get written off as “just aging.”
Methylcobalamin (the activated form) is the version I recommend for women 60+, because it skips the conversion step their bodies may not do efficiently anymore. Sublingual or oral both work — the dose, not the route, is what matters. 500–1,000 mcg daily is reasonable for ongoing supplementation.

3. Magnesium (Glycinate or Citrate)
Two-thirds of women 60+ fall below the Estimated Average Requirement for magnesium according to NHANES, and the deficit shows up clinically as muscle cramps, sleep that won’t consolidate, constipation, and blood pressure that trends up. UCLA senior dietitian Yasi Ansari, MS, RDN, makes the case that the baseline number undersells what older women actually need:
“The RDA is what’s recommended to help prevent a deficiency, but it fails to consider how much is needed for targeted needs like sleep, relaxation, digestion, muscle pain, migraines and more.”
Form is the other half of the equation. Most magnesium on shelves uses oxide, which absorbs poorly and loosens stools at any meaningful dose. “The best type of magnesium depends on your goal and your tolerance, which is why individual guidance is supportive, and working with a registered dietitian or your physician,” Ansari adds. Glycinate is gentler on the gut and absorbs well; citrate is similar but trends slightly more laxative. Aim for 200–400 mg of elemental magnesium daily — read the label carefully, because “1,000 mg magnesium glycinate” might only deliver 100 mg of elemental magnesium. If kidney function is reduced, dosing needs physician input.

A clinical note on absorptionThe pattern I see most often in 60-something patients isn’t intake — it’s absorption. PPIs for reflux, metformin for blood sugar, and reduced gastric acid all change how well several B vitamins and minerals get into circulation. If you’re on either of those medications, this list shifts: B12 becomes essential, not optional, and food sources of these nutrients matter less than you’d hope.
4. Omega-3 EPA + DHA
The argument for omega-3 in women 60+ rests on cardiovascular outcomes (REDUCE-IT, VITAL), cognitive maintenance, and the inflammatory baseline that tends to creep up with age. Cardiologist Dr. Sean R. Mendez, MD, of NewYork-Presbyterian, keeps the headline claim narrow and defensible: “The strongest evidence we have is that omega-3s lower triglycerides.”
How you take it changes how much you get. As Dr. Mendez explains:
“You also want to take it with fat. Your body needs enzymes to break down these fatty acids, which are released when you eat fat. If you take the pill on an empty stomach, you won’t absorb it as well. So, take it with a meal.”
The benchmark dose is 1,000–2,000 mg of combined EPA + DHA daily — not 2,000 mg of “fish oil,” which refers to total oil including other fats. Read the supplement facts panel for the actual EPA and DHA totals. Source matters here more than for most supplements: oxidized fish oil is worse than no fish oil, so look for third-party tested products with IFOS or USP verification. Algae-based omega-3 (DHA-dominant) is a reasonable plant alternative if fish is off the table.

5. Calcium — Yes, but With Caveats
Calcium is a supplement I recommend in a more conditional way than the prior four. The need is real — Cleveland Clinic menopause specialist Dr. Pelin Batur, MD, explains why this decade is the pressure point:
“In older adults, especially those who are post-menopausal, bone breaks down at a faster rate than it’s built. If your calcium intake is too low, this can contribute to osteoporosis.”
But more isn’t better, and the supplement isn’t the first move. “Calcium is best absorbed through the foods we eat and the beverages we drink,” says Cleveland Clinic rheumatologist Dr. Chad Deal, MD. “For most healthy people, it’s important to eat a well-balanced diet rather than relying on supplements.” High-dose calcium supplementation has been linked in some studies to cardiovascular concerns when total intake gets too high.
The current best practice: aim for total intake (food plus supplement) of about 1,200 mg daily for women 51+, and calculate your food first. If you’re eating two servings of dairy or fortified alternative plus dark leafy greens, you may need only 300–500 mg supplemental — not the 1,000 mg most bottles assume. Timing matters too: “We can typically only absorb about 500 milligrams of calcium at one time,” Dr. Batur notes, so split the dose. Use citrate (more reliably absorbed than carbonate if gastric acid is reduced), and separate it from levothyroxine by at least four hours. For most women here, the right calcium supplement isn’t 1,000 mg — it’s 400–500 mg of citrate paired with vitamin D and K2.
6. Vitamin K2 (MK-7)
This one is less widely understood than D3 and calcium, and that’s a problem because it’s what tells the calcium where to go. Cleveland Clinic dietitian Julia Zumpano, RD, LD, reframes the whole bone-health conversation around it:
“Having low levels of vitamin K is associated with a higher risk of bone fractures. We’ve always put so much emphasis on calcium for bone health. But in reality, vitamin D, vitamin K and calcium all actually work together.”
The cardiovascular half is the part most people miss. “Vitamin K has been shown to help activate a protein that helps prevent calcium from depositing in your arteries,” Zumpano explains. “Calcium deposits contribute to the development of plaque, so vitamin K does a lot of good for your heart health.” Skip K2 and the calcium-cardiovascular concern from the prior section becomes more relevant; include it and the math is meaningfully better.
The form that matters: MK-7 (menaquinone-7), not K1 — it has the longer half-life and the bone and cardiovascular trial data. The dose most studies have used is 90–180 mcg daily. One important caveat: if you take warfarin (Coumadin), K2 interacts. This is not a supplement to add without telling your prescriber.

7. CoQ10 — Mainly If You’re on a Statin
This one is conditional, and the evidence is genuinely mixed — so it’s worth being precise about what it can and can’t do. CoQ10 is made by the body, and production declines with age. The popular theory is that statins deplete it, but the cardiologists who study this aren’t sold. As Cleveland Clinic’s Dr. Leslie Cho, MD, puts it:
“Some studies show that replacing CoQ10 with a supplement could reduce the risk of muscle damage when you’re on a statin, but most studies have shown that is not the case.”
Registered dietitian Devon Peart, RD, MHSc, draws the same line on routine use: “If you don’t have a deficiency in the first place, then supplementing probably isn’t going to make any difference.” So the honest version: if you’re on a statin — and statin muscle aches are most likely in women over 65 — 100–200 mg of CoQ10 (ubiquinol, the form older adults absorb best) is a reasonable, low-risk thing to try, with the understanding that the data are split. If you’re not on a statin and have no specific cardiovascular indication, this one is optional.

8. A Multi-Strain Probiotic
Probiotics are the most variable supplement on this list because the evidence is strain-specific, not “probiotic” as a category. Gastroenterologist Dr. Trisha Pasricha, MD, is blunt about the marketing gap:
“Probiotics are a multibillion-dollar industry, but for many people, they’re not the magic fix they’re marketed to be.”
For women 60+, the genuinely useful situations are narrow: after a course of antibiotics, during travel where food and water exposure is changing, or for documented IBS-D or IBS-M (specific strains: Bifidobacterium infantis 35624 for IBS, Lactobacillus rhamnosus GG for antibiotic-associated diarrhea). I don’t recommend a daily probiotic indefinitely for every woman in this age group — I recommend a targeted, strain-specific probiotic for specific situations, and a food-first approach the rest of the time. Pasricha’s prescription is the same: “The more diverse your plant intake in your diet—fruits, vegetables, legumes, nuts, whole grains—the more resilient your microbiome becomes. Supplements don’t substitute for that foundation.” The fiber side of the protein-vs-fiber conversation deserves more attention than it usually gets in this cohort.
If you do supplement, look for products that list specific strains (not just genus and species), refrigerate-required formulations, and at least 10 billion CFU at expiration date — not at manufacture.
Three Conditions That Change This List Entirely
This is the part most articles skip. The eight supplements above are the baseline for a generally healthy woman 60+. Three conditions change the list materially:
Chronic kidney disease. Magnesium dosing needs physician input. Calcium and vitamin D need monitoring. Phosphorus restrictions may make some supplements off-limits. This list is not appropriate without nephrology input.
Anticoagulant therapy (warfarin, apixaban, rivaroxaban). Vitamin K2 needs to be discussed with the prescribing physician. Omega-3 at high doses can affect bleeding time. Ginkgo, garlic, and high-dose vitamin E (not on this list, but commonly added) compound the effect.
Thyroid disease on replacement therapy. Calcium and iron supplements interfere with levothyroxine absorption — separate by four hours. Selenium is sometimes added but should be discussed with the prescribing endocrinologist first.
What Labs to Ask Your Doctor For
Before adding most of these, the most useful baseline labs are: 25-hydroxyvitamin D, vitamin B12 with methylmalonic acid (the functional B12 marker that catches deficiency when serum looks normal), a CBC and a basic metabolic panel, ferritin if fatigue is the chief complaint, and TSH. If you’re on a statin and considering CoQ10, no specific lab is needed — the indication is symptomatic.
A useful rule of thumb: if a supplement is on this list and you’ve never had the corresponding lab drawn, the lab is the first move, not the supplement.
A Decision Tree to Work Through
If I had to compress this list into a five-question filter for a woman in her 60s who’s never built out a supplement routine, this is what I’d use:
1. Do you take a PPI (omeprazole, pantoprazole) or metformin? Add B12 (methylcobalamin), 500–1,000 mcg daily. Non-negotiable.
2. Have you had a vitamin D level drawn in the last two years? If no — get one. If yes and you’re below 30 ng/mL — D3 at 1,000–2,000 IU daily with K2.
3. Do you eat fish two or more times per week? If no — omega-3 (1,000 mg EPA+DHA combined). If yes — optional.
4. Do you cramp at night, sleep poorly, or have constipation you can’t otherwise explain? Magnesium glycinate 200–400 mg elemental at bedtime.
5. Are you on a statin? CoQ10 (ubiquinol) 100–200 mg daily.
That’s it. Probiotics and calcium move from the always-list to the it-depends-list. Everything else is downstream of those five questions. If you’ve been spending more than $50 a month on a multivitamin stack and you can’t answer those five, the stack is probably bigger than it needs to be — and missing one or two things that matter more than what’s in it.
Note on form factors: gummy vitamins consistently under-deliver on labeled dose; in third-party testing, multiple brands have come in 30–60% below label. For the supplements on this list, capsules or tablets from third-party-tested brands are the safer call.
